Mesothelioma Attorney
A mesothelioma lawyer with experience can assist victims in receiving compensation. Compensation can come from multiple sources including VA benefits, Asbestos Trust Funds or personal injury lawsuits.
Compensation from liable companies can be used to cover medical expenses, travel expenses and costs for caregiving that are not covered by health insurance. Mesothelioma claims also hold negligent asbestos companies accountable.
Concentrate on Asbestos Exposure
Asbestos is a dangerous material that has been linked to many health issues such as mesothelioma. These diseases can be fatal for patients and their families. Compensation from a mesothelioma suit can help patients and their families pay for treatment, lost wages and other costs. A top lawyer will work tirelessly to get the most lucrative compensation possible.
An experienced lawyer will collect medical records, study the victim's past work history and determine the possible sources of exposure to asbestos. This can include asbestos mine operators, the manufacturers of asbestos-containing products and companies that handled or delivered asbestos-containing products to consumers. These attorneys can hold the companies accountable for their actions and ensure that the victim is compensated.
A good mesothelioma lawyer should have experience filing claims with various types of liable parties. This includes liable companies, asbestos trust funds and the Department of Veterans Affairs for veterans suffering from the disease. A mesothelioma lawyer will follow the necessary steps to ensure that all paperwork is filed in time for any legal deadlines.
Most asbestos related cases are settled outside of court, but a few go to trial and end in significant verdicts. New York is a popular place to bring these cases and top lawyers have the power to challenge large corporations that put workers at risk.

Expertise in Mesothelioma Cases
A mesothelioma lawyer has a lot of experience in representing victims and their families. They are aware of how mesothelioma can affect people's lives and financial situation. They will be able to assist in obtaining rightful compensation that will help to reduce some of these expenses. The money from a lawsuit can be used to cover medical expenses such as funeral expenses, lost wages, and other costs associated mesothelioma.
Mesothelioma lawyers are experts at determining the best way to obtain compensation for clients. They will use an entire team of lawyers to collect evidence and conduct extensive research to identify asbestos-related companies that could be responsible for the victim's exposure. The lawyer will also decide whether the victims are qualified to receive compensation from asbestos trust funds which are set up by companies that have gone out of business to compensate victims.
Attorneys are also able to help victims file a claim within the statute of limitations in their state. Top mesothelioma lawyers have a proven track record in obtaining large settlements for their victims and families. They have access to databases that provide information about asbestos manufacturers, the types of asbestos products and places where they were employed.
Many asbestos law firms have offices across the United States. A firm with a nationwide presence has lawyers who are who are familiar with the laws and legal systems of every state. They will be able to determine the proper jurisdiction by analyzing the statute of limitations and other local laws, like the medical exemption.
